Invasive alien (non-native) species are becoming a concern in many natural areas of the country, and they are also present in people's backyards! Commercial nurseries can still sell some invasive plants, such as Purple Loofestrife and Autumn Olive, and unwitting property owners often plant these with the thought they are good for wildlife and/or pretty. Other invasives, such as Garlic Mustard, will easily and rapidly spread from one area to another, crowding out our native plants. Learn how to recognize (and avoid planting) these problem plants in your landscaping, and what to do if you have them. Presented by Jason Shoemaker, Land Steward, Parklands Foundation
